summaryrefslogtreecommitdiff
path: root/test/551-checker-clinit/src/Main.java
diff options
context:
space:
mode:
author Vladimir Marko <vmarko@google.com> 2018-07-12 10:43:28 +0000
committer Gerrit Code Review <noreply-gerritcodereview@google.com> 2018-07-12 10:43:28 +0000
commitbbd2cc2e23691515def685fc3dcea6cd792a2f4e (patch)
tree45d84f370b70b9aaee23aaa514dd3073d78893ba /test/551-checker-clinit/src/Main.java
parentc06bfc9b18e6421ac60e7b27f8f1e90b45772f52 (diff)
parent51b8aafd3beb8855a258383a9eb876a783375629 (diff)
Merge "Fix HClinitCheck elimination in instruction builder."
Diffstat (limited to 'test/551-checker-clinit/src/Main.java')
-rw-r--r--test/551-checker-clinit/src/Main.java8
1 files changed, 4 insertions, 4 deletions
diff --git a/test/551-checker-clinit/src/Main.java b/test/551-checker-clinit/src/Main.java
index 5ec304808b..86fca80292 100644
--- a/test/551-checker-clinit/src/Main.java
+++ b/test/551-checker-clinit/src/Main.java
@@ -33,15 +33,15 @@ public class Main {
class Sub extends Main {
/// CHECK-START: void Sub.invokeSuperClass() builder (after)
- /// CHECK-NOT: ClinitCheck
+ /// CHECK: ClinitCheck
public void invokeSuperClass() {
- int a = Main.foo;
+ int a = Main.foo; // Class initialization check must be preserved. b/62478025
}
/// CHECK-START: void Sub.invokeItself() builder (after)
- /// CHECK-NOT: ClinitCheck
+ /// CHECK: ClinitCheck
public void invokeItself() {
- int a = foo;
+ int a = foo; // Class initialization check must be preserved. b/62478025
}
/// CHECK-START: void Sub.invokeSubClass() builder (after)